Lands in Westland Land District for Sale by Public Auction.

District Lands Office,
Hokitika, 12th February, 1912.

NOTICE is hereby given, in pursuance of section 326 of the Land Act, 1908, that the undermentioned lands will be offered for sale by public auction for cash at the Courthouse, Greymouth, at 2.30 o’clock p.m. on Wednesday, the 15th day of May, 1912.

The sections are centrally situated in the Town of Cobden, and are distant about a mile and a quarter from the Greymouth Post-office. The streets fronting the sections, with the exception of Sections 174, 175, and 176, are formed and metalled. There are buildings, at present occupied, on the whole of the sections.
